传统型的数据库:你安装之后会自动启动服务端,你只需要调用客户端程序就可以使用了
嵌入式的数据库:全都包含在代码里了
传统型的数据库一般安装为服务的形式。所以,你去查找你系统的相关服务,然后启动就可以了。例如,在ubuntu下,安装一个mysql数据库之后,会添加服务mysqld到系统中。你只需要关心这个服务是否启动即可。用系统提供的命令service即可轻松进行一般性的管理(启动、停止、重启等 )。要注意的是,不同的发行版其对服务的管理可能是不同的。请阅读相关系统的说明材料即可。另外,安装了数据库后请查看数据库的说明书。只要不是编译的(编译的也有说明文档,只是会针对主流系统来编写),都会有说明告诉你怎么用。详细请man。
数据库比较难,数据库要学建库、建表、增删改查等才能上手,Linux只要会基本的创建编辑文件文件夹、进入目录什么的就能上手。但是深入之后,都不简单,数据库后期可能需要写各种复杂的sql、存储过程、函数等等,要知道怎么优化数据库。Linux得安装并使用各种软件、部署项目,还要负责服务器的安全等等
1、在opt目录里面新建两个文件夹
(1)mySoftware:用于存放软件安装包
(2)mysql:安装mysql的文件夹
2、解压mysql安装包:tar -xvf mysql-8026-1el7x86_64rpm-bundletar -C /opt/mysql
3、进入mysql目录,依次执行下面命令:
4、启动MySQL服务
(1)systemctl start mysqld:启动mysql服务器
(2)systemctl restart mysqld:重启mysql服务器
(3)systemctl stop mysqld:停止mysql服务器
5、查询自动生成的root用户密码
6、修改root用户密码
登录到MySQL之后,需要将自动生成的不便记忆的密码修改了,修改成自己熟悉的便于记忆的密码。
ALTER USER 'root'@'localhost' IDENTIFIED BY '1234';
7、 默认的root用户只能当前节点localhost访问,是无法远程访问的,我们还需要创建一个root账户,用户远程访问
并给root用户分配权限
grant all on to 'root'@'%';
1 运行SQL查询:可以使用MySQL命令行客户端,phpMyAdmin等工具来运行SQL查询,从而访问数据库。
2 使用ODBC:可以使用ODBC(Open Database Connectivity)来连接Linux上的数据库,这种方式可以让你在Linux上使用ODBC驱动程序,从而访问数据库。
3 使用Perl:可以使用Perl脚本来连接Linux上的数据库,这种方式可以使用Perl DBI模块,从而访问数据库。
4 使用Python:可以使用Python脚本来连接Linux上的数据库,这种方式可以使用Python DB-API接口,从而访问数据库。
在 Linux 系统中,MySQL 数据库可以在各种不同的发行版和版本中运行。以下是一些常用的 Linux 发行版,以及它们所适用的 MySQL 数据库版本:
CentOS:CentOS 7 和 CentOS 8 都可以使用 MySQL 57 或 MySQL 80,其中 MySQL 57 可能更加稳定一些。
Ubuntu:Ubuntu 1804 和 Ubuntu 2004 都可以使用 MySQL 57 或 MySQL 80,同样,MySQL 57 可能更加稳定一些。
Debian:Debian 9 和 Debian 10 都可以使用 MySQL 57 或 MySQL 80,同样,MySQL 57 可能更加稳定一些。
Fedora:Fedora 33 可以使用 MySQL 80,而 Fedora 32 可以使用 MySQL 57 或 MySQL 80。
需要注意的是,不同的 Linux 发行版和版本可能会对 MySQL 数据库的安装和配置有所不同,需要根据具体情况进行选择和设置。同时,MySQL 数据库的版本也会影响到其功能和性能,需要根据实际需求进行选择和使用。
Linux下oracle数据库启动和关闭 *** 作
第一步:登陆
root登陆之后切换到oracle用户上,输入
su oracle
第二步:连接
在oracle用户下,输入
sqlplus /nolog
第三步:使用管理员权限
输入
connect /as sysdba
第四步:启动/关闭服务
输入
startup
startup参数
不带参数,启动数据库实例并打开数据库,以便用户使用数据库,在多数情况下,使用这种方式!
nomount,只启动数据库实例,但不打开数据库,在你希望创建一个新的数据库时使用,或者在你需要这样的时候使用!
mount,在进行数据库更名的时候采用。这个时候数据库就打开并可以使用了!
谢谢!不准确的地方请指教!
shutdown
shutdown的参数
Normal 需要等待所有的用户断开连接
Immediate 等待用户完成当前的语句
Transactional 等待用户完成当前的事务
Abort 不做任何等待,直接关闭数据库
normal需要在所有连接用户断开后才执行关闭数据库任务,所以有的时候看起来好象命令没有运行一样!在执行这个命令后不允许新的连接
immediate在用户执行完正在执行的语句后就断开用户连接,并不允许新用户连接。
transactional 在拥护执行完当前事物后断开连接,并不允许新的用户连接数据库。
abort 执行强行断开连接并直接关闭数据库。
第五步:如果是启动服务,要开启监听
退出sqlplus模式,输入
lsnrctl start
以上就是关于在linux系统下怎样启动数据库全部的内容,包括:在linux系统下怎样启动数据库、Linux与数据库哪个难、Linux安装mysql数据库等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)